Hi Tiffany:
I re-read the article, from P------ing (not the magazine you had mentioned.
The word "cancer" is not mentioned. They cited a SMALL (28 kids) study
where it appeared that moms with silicone implants had a high incidence of
babies with "malformed esophageal muscles", leading to reglux, vomiting and
the like. The reference to the study *was* cited--as for as which journal
(Jnl of AMA).
Though I certainly wish the article had not been printed, there is also an
info insert box in the article which states, "The benefits of breastfeeding
are well-established, while the risks of breastfeeding with implants are far
from proven."
